About With more than 12 years experience with commercial AV systems and a sound understanding of the AV project lifecycles, our programs work seamlessly in the real world—not just in theory.

Hi, I'm Craig, an AV programmer working primarily with Crestron, Q-SYS, and Extron hardware.

At the heart of each commercial, higher ed, and residential control system is a modern and intuitive UI. A relentless focus on user experience (UX), including good graphic design, guides every design and programming decision.
